CryptoChicks started as a meetup group in Toronto organized by two women to help other women to navigate through Blockchain technology.

In a short period of time, they have gone from a small meetup group and grew into an international non-profit organization CryptoChicks with members, events, and chapters in 56 countries.

CryptoChicks has educated thousands of women and youth all over the world in just 3 short years. Hundreds of those women now have careers and have started their businesses in Blockchain. To help them, CryptoChicks created mentorship programs, such as CryptoChicks Hatchery.
